1 Peter 3;1-7

Don't be concerned about the outward beauty that depends on fancy hairstyles, expensive jewelry, or beautiful clothes. You should be known for the beauty that comes from within, the unfading beauty of a gentle and quiet spirit, which is sp precious to God. That is the way the Holy women of old made themselves beautiful. They trusted God and accepted the authority of their husbands. For instance, Sarah obeyed her husband, Abraham, when she called him her master. You are her daughters when you do what is right without fear of what your husbands might do. In the same way, your husbands must give honor to your wives. Treat her with understanding as you live together. She may be weaker than you are, but she is your equal partner in Gods gift of new life. If you don't treat her as you should, your prayers will not be heard.


Matthew 19;5,9

AND HE SAID, "This explains why a man leaves his father and Mother and is joined to his wife, and the 2 are united into one". And I tell you this, a man who divorces his wife and marries another commits adultry---unless his wife has been unfaithful.


Mark 10;11-12

HE TOLD THEM, "Whoever divorces his wife and marries someone else commits adultry against her. And if a woman divorces her husband and remarries, she commits adultry against him.
